Our place, Ranchi Darbar, is situated in the Harmu Housing Colony, right at Shahjanand Chowk. If you know the Laxmi building, you know where we are. This part of Ranchi is mostly residential, so we get a lot of families and people who live nearby coming in. It’s not a big, flashy place with neon lights or anything like that. We just have a simple setup where people can come and eat without making a big deal out of it. The traffic around the chowk can be a bit much in the mornings and evenings, so it gets noisy inside sometimes. We focus on the food and not much else. The tables are basic, and the service is just us bringing out whatever is ready from the kitchen. Sometimes the wait is a little long if we are short-handed, but people around here are usually patient with us. We’ve been part of this colony for a while now. We see kids growing up and old folks taking their daily walks past our door. It feels like we are just another part of the neighborhood. We don't spend money on ads or anything like that; word of mouth is usually how people find us. The kitchen stays busy, and the smell of spices usually hangs around the door all day. It’s a straightforward business, no frills or extras. We just open the doors and get to work every day.
